Badgers defeat Hawkeyes to extend hot streak to 10

MADISON, Wis. –  The Wisconsin women’s tennis team now has 10-straight wins after defeating Iowa, 4-0, today, March 29, inside Nielsen Tennis Stadium.
With 10 straight wins, the Badgers are on their longest win streak since the 1995-96 season, where they recorded a program-best 11-straight wins.
At No. 3 doubles, Taylor Cataldi and Rosie Garcia Gross breezed through their set taking down the Hawkeyes 6-2. With UW’s No. 2 dropping, the point was in the hands of Maria Sholokhova and Alina Mukhortova. They came out on top of the battle, 6-4.
Cataldi was the first to finish for the Badgers, clinching her sets, 6-3, 6-1. She is now on a winning streak of 4 at No. 3 singles. Playing until clinch, Sholokhova was the deciding factor. She took down her opponent, 6-4, 6-4.
